Kids’ Learn to Sail Course

 

 

Lake Auman now has seven new young sailors, thanks to the “Kids’ Learn to Sail” course on July 21-23.  The course was sponsored by the Events Committee, and taught by members of the Seven Lakes Sailing Club.  All of the students quickly learned and performed skills on the lake using borrowed American 14-6 and Sunfish sailboats.
